How we vet charity partners
IRS 501(c)(3) Ruling Letter
Ensure the organization has a valid IRS ruling letter to confirm its tax-exempt status. This guarantees that your donations are directed to a legitimate charity, thus maximizing your contribution's impact.
Charity Navigator Rating
Look for a good rating on platforms like Charity Navigator, where a higher star rating signifies effective financial management and transparency, helping you choose charities that use funds wisely.
Form 990 Transparency
Review the organization's Form 990, which discloses financial and operational information. A commitment to transparency can indicate that a charity is accountable and reliable in its use of funds.
State Registration Standing
Verify that the charity is registered with the North Carolina Secretary of State. This compliance ensures they meet state regulations, reflecting their legitimacy and commitment to ethical practices.
